Computing $A$-resultants via direct images

Abstract

We improve a previously known theoretic method to compute A-resultants for suitable monomial support sets due to Weyman to the extent that it becomes computationally feasible and effective. This is achieved by introducing a new algorithm for the computation of direct images of complexes of coherent sheaves on toric varieties. The procedure does not rely on Gr\"obner basis computations at any stage.
